In an attempt to raise some much needed funds for Hereford United, Carl 'Squin' Haffenden (@Squinny4) and Stefan Davies (@StefanDavies91 / @YourHereford1) of the YourHereford group have rounded up a group of about 16 fans and HUFC staff who have put themselves forward to have some hairs removed via waxing or shaving, with any sponsorship donations being passed on to the football club.
Current Bull Harry Pell has opted to go for a bald egg head shave, ex-Bull Gareth Davies is down to have his legs waxed and Bulls coach Dan Connor is having his chest hair waxed.
Hereford fans Karen Pardoe, and her son are having their heads shaved and Steve Wooley is having the dreaded back, sack and crack.
The event is to take place in Addisons Bar Skittle Alley at 6pm prior to kick off of the Luton Town game tommorow.
We have a few trained beauticians who will be applying the wax, but we are happy to have people chuck in a few pound for the privilege of pulling off a wax strip.
We know we have already raised around £700 just from pledges by people to a few of the 'volunteers' but we are hoping to raise more, which we will collect all together and pass on to Hereford United.
Meanwhile, organisers of the Sponsored Walk from Malvern to Hereford are mulling over their options after the Bulls were drawn away on their original December 1st date.
An announcement on plans will be made after next Monday's FA Trophy draw, which could see the Bulls play at home on November 24th. They currently have pledges of over £3,200 for the trip with a target of £5,000.
